A Family Affair
Stankoven's journey is as much about his family as it is about him. His father's dedication, driving through the night to ensure the Cup's arrival, is a beautiful example of parental support. This family's bond is evident throughout the celebration, with his parents expressing their appreciation for the community's support and his sister accompanying him at various stops. Giving Back to the Community
What many people don't realize is the impact of these celebrations on the community. Stankoven's visit to St. Anne's Academy and Royal Inland Hospital goes beyond a simple photo opportunity. It inspires young students and brings joy to those in need. This is the power of sports—it has the ability to unite and uplift.
